1. LCY Takeaway

LCY Takeaway sits close to London City Airport and is popular with travellers and locals who want something fast and filling. The menu is full of every kind of dish, from Katsu curry, gourmet beef burgers, wraps, soups, to salad. With the LCY takeaway, you don’t have to fear the halal certification as it is 100% halal.

Takeaway and delivery are made even easier with them, as they not only have self-service but also third-party apps like Uber Eats and Deliveroo, which have delivery services from LCY Takeaway. The staff at LCY Takeaway makes sure that your concerns regarding Halal food are answered.  

What to try: grilled chicken wrap, mixed platter, hot dogs.
Good for: quick airport meals, simple delivery orders.

2. Standard Balti House

Standard Balti House is right in the heart of Brick Lane and offers proper curries and balti dishes made in spicy flavours. As the name suggests, they are famous for their balti, ranging from lamb balti, chicken balti, king prawn to fish balti and more. The menu is loaded with many other items like king prawn malabar, chana bhuna ghost and etc!

They have proper takeaway boxes for you so food stays fresh, and they have delivery via Deliveroo and more. It’s 100% halal certified, so you have nothing to worry about! Balti House is the kind of place that cares for its customers as the portions are generous, the food is halal, the food is at a reasonable price, and the taste is at the top! 

What to try: Chicken Balti, lamb bhuna, and vegetable side dishes.
Good for: curry nights, feeding a group of people. 

3. Shahs Halal Food 

Shahs is a no-fuss spot that cooks food the way many families do at home, and the name speaks for itself; they serve only Halal food. Their meals will remind you of home as you get the option to build your salad and have platters of your choice, like lamb over rice or chicken over rice. They have vegetarian options available as well, such as falafel over rice or falafel gyro.

Takeaway and delivery from Shahs Halal food is available on Just Eat, Uber Eats and Deliveroo, so you can use any app to place an order. For direct pick-up, you can call them, and your food will be ready in minutes. 

What to try: chicken biryani, kebab portions, daal and rice combos.
Good for: family meals, comfort food fixes.

4. Afrikana 

Afrikana brings a different flavour to the table with Afro-Caribbean-inspired halal dishes. With the menu, you get to try specialities like Jambalaya, chow, goat curry and other fast food. Options like burgers and sharing platters are available. This is the place for you if you need a halal food place near you, but it should be unique!

You can easily order pickup or delivery from Afrikana using their website directly or using third-party apps like Deliveroo and Uber Eats. They have a new lunch menu as well,l that is just for £8, worth the portions! Their food is famous from the UK to Qatar; this is your sign to order and know what is so special about them. 

What to try: Whole chicken, Butterfly bun and Jammin Jambalaya
Good for: something different with big flavours.

Tips for finding a great halal takeaway

  • Type halal restaurant near me or halal takeaway near me into delivery apps and filter results for the best ones in your area.
  • Check recent reviews on Google as they tell you if food and delivery are still good.
  • If you care about certification, look for halal statements on a restaurant’s menu or social page.
  • Order something the place is known for, that’s usually the most consistent dish.
